邮箱:www.jungshuodz@163.com
手机:18268652722
电话:18268652722
地址:宁波市北仑区大碶庙前山路45号
发布时间:2024-12-27 07:19:00 人气:
驱动程序是一种软件或固件,用于连接和控制计算机系统中的硬件设备。扩展的定义相当准确,但仍然不完整,因为某些驱动程序根本不与任何硬件设备关联。正确安装和更新驱动程序对于计算机系统的正常运行和硬件设备的高效工作至关重要。然后,USB 主机控制器的功能驱动程序直接与USB 主机控制器硬件通信,而USB 主机控制器硬件又与烤面包机通信。
随着技术的发展和硬件设备的更新换代,驱动程序也需要不断升级和优化,以满足新的需求和功能。第一次骑国产电动赛车上赛道是什么感觉?教程:创建分体技能+语音通话对话工程师EP9:小型化电源设计的技术突破与挑战。如果芯片托盘选择不正确,芯片会损坏吗?从最基本的意义上讲,驱动程序是一个软件组件,允许操作系统和设备相互通信。当驱动程序从设备获取数据时,它会将数据返回给操作系统,操作系统将数据返回给应用程序。
堆栈中的某些驱动程序可能涉及将请求从一种格式转换为另一种格式。某些筛选器驱动程序观察并记录有关I/O 请求的信息,但不主动参与这些请求。不同品牌和型号的打印机需要相应的驱动程序,以确保兼容性和正确的打印输出结果。在用户模式下运行的组件称为应用程序,在内核模式下运行的组件称为软件驱动程序。我们可以扩展驱动程序的定义,说驱动程序是观察或参与操作系统和设备之间通信的任何软件组件。
驱动程序(由设计和制造设备的同一家公司编写)知道如何与设备硬件通信以获取数据。它将应用程序发送的指令转换为硬件可以理解的格式,并将数据从应用程序传递到硬件设备,或从硬件设备传递回应用程序。驱动程序还负责控制硬件设备的各种功能和操作,例如启动、停止、调整参数等。驱动程序包含用于与硬件设备通信、传输数据和执行操作的特定代码和指令集。
驱动程序负责设备连接和初始化、数据传输和控制、错误处理和异常情况等各种功能。 PCI 设备的功能驱动程序获取映射到设备上的端口和内存资源的地址。有关设备树、设备节点和总线驱动程序的信息,请参阅设备节点和设备堆栈。自动检测并安装AMD Radeon 系列显卡和Ryzen 芯片组的驱动程序更新。驱动程序在计算机系统中起着重要的作用,主要有以下功能:
这些驱动程序不直接与设备通信;它们只是操纵请求并将其传递给堆栈中较低的驱动程序。烤面包机的功能驱动程序通过向USB 主控制器的功能驱动程序发送请求来与烤面包机间接通信。驱动程序通过提供接口和指令集,使应用程序能够与硬件设备传输和控制数据。
相关推荐